June Arrivals On Track for Rebound

International passenger arrivals to Bangkok Airports increased by 2% in June and International arrivals to Phuket increased by 47%.

The Airports of Thailand Public Company Limited (AOT) has announced the air transport statistics for June 2010.

Total international passenger disembarkations at Bangkok’s Suvarnabhumi airport were 1,013,782 in June 2010 compared to 994,205 in June 2009, an increase of 2% but this represents a 19% decline on June 2008 disembarkations. Domestic passenger disembarkations at Suvarnabhumi and Don Muang airports were 394,278 in June 2010 compared to 431,514 in June 2009, a 9% decline on both June 2009 and 2008 disembarkations.

International disembarkations at Phuket’s airport were 94,681 in June 2010 compared to 64,451 in June 2009, a 47% increase. This represents a 23% increase on June 2008 figures. Domestic passenger disembarkations were 102,505 compared to 108,270 in June 2009, a decline of 5% on June 2009 and a 9% decline on June 2008 figures.
